2012 XAF to GNF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2012

During 2012, the XAF to GNF ex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on March 28, valuing the pair at 14.4327.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on July 24, dropping to 13.1205.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 1.3121 GNF.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 13.6857 to the December average rate of 14.1159, the exchange rate registered a net change of 3.14%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2012 high of 14.4327 was down 10.96% compared to the 2011 peak of 16.2083,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 13.9843 13.4625 13.6857
February 14.1060 13.6642 13.9349
March 14.4327 13.5524 14.1894
April 14.4327 13.8913 14.0637
May 14.0841 13.2805 13.6128
June 13.7252 13.2643 13.4613
July 13.6176 13.1205 13.3633
August 13.7539 13.3361 13.5158
September 14.2700 13.6450 13.8999
October 14.2374 13.7660 14.0271
November 14.0987 13.6943 13.8820
December 14.3070 13.8983 14.1159
